While we are still reeling from the DC awesomeness that was Aquaman, here comes another DC Extended Universe superhero movie – “Shazam”, the story of Captain Marvel! This film is scheduled to hit the cinemas and IMAX 3D on April 5, 2019. As we get closer and closer to the release date, let’s take a quick look at the Shazam cast making up the film and see if we can anticipate how epic they will be in the movie.

The Shazam Cast

Asher Angel plays the Shazam boy Billy Batson who will come to be as Captain Marvel. Asher has played roles in the television industry and we could always use a fresh face on the screen to awe us anew.

READ: Shazam – Strongest DC Superhero

Zachary Levi goes on to be the full-grown superhero Captain Marvel. Levi has had his fair share of film and TV roles. Among the most popular of them are Big Momma’s House 2 (2006) and Thor: The Dark World (2013). He also played the character of Chuck Bartowski in the famous action, comedy, romance TV series Chuck (2007-2012), so he sounds promising.

Zachary Levi as Shazam / IMDB

Mark Strong will play the super-villain role as Dr. Thaddeus Sivana. Strong has a long list of films and TV series credits. Some of them he played as a villain, which makes us anticipate just how good he will be in Shazam.

READ: Mark Strong as Villain Sivana in Shazam

These three main characters make a perfect teaser for the highly anticipated film. Of course, we can also have expectations with the supporting characters of the film. Jack Dylan Grazer will also be in this film as Frederick “Freddy” Freeman. As “Freddy”, he is Billy’s foster-brother-slash-best-friend. Although disabled, he basically becomes Shazam’s sidekick as he is the only who knows of the hero’s secrets.

“Shazam” will be in theaters this coming April 5, 2019. Before you go to the cinema for it, watch the official trailer of Shazam here: